In case of JFET transistor, the region between VP and VDS (max) is called.....region(A) Passive(B) Active(C) Neutral(D) none of these​

Answer»

Answer:

The region between points B and C is called the constant – current region. At point B, the drain-to-source (VDS) VOLTAGE is called the pinch-off voltage (VP), the ID AXIS is LABELED IDSS which stands for drain-to- source current with gate SHORTED.
